The Pension Sharing (Pension Credit Benefit) Regulations 2000

Transfer payments in respect of safeguarded rights—general

16.—(1) A transfer of liability from—

(a)a salary related contracted-out scheme (or a scheme which has ceased to be a salary related contracted-out scheme); or

(b)a money purchase contracted-out scheme or an appropriate scheme (or a scheme which has ceased to be a money purchase contracted-out scheme or an appropriate scheme),

may give effect to the safeguarded rights of a person entitled to a pension credit by the making of a transfer payment to a scheme referred to in paragraph (2).

(2) A transfer payment in respect of safeguarded rights may be made to—

(a)an appropriate scheme;

(b)a money purchase contracted-out scheme;

(c)a salary related contracted-out scheme;

(d)a personal pension scheme which has ceased to be an appropriate scheme; or

(e)an occupational pension scheme which has ceased to be contracted-out,

in accordance with regulations 17 to 19 and no such transfer may be made otherwise.

(3) In this regulation and in regulations 17 to 19 a “transfer payment” means a transfer payment such as is described in this regulation.
